Patrociño Barela: The First Hispanic Artist Recognized Nationally

Patrocinio Barela (1900–1964) stands as a singular figure in twentieth-century Hispanic New Mexican art, recognized by scholars and artists alike as the inaugural Mexican-American artist to achieve widespread acclaim. Born around 1900—precise birthdates remain elusive—Barela’s formative years unfolded amidst hardship and itinerant labor, shaping his artistic vision profoundly.

His early life was marked by profound loss; both his mother and younger sister succumbed to illness before he reached adolescence. Largely self-educated, Barela pursued formal schooling for mere weeks, demonstrating an innate aversion to structured learning. He embarked on a nomadic existence as a steelworker, miner, railroad laborer, farmhand, and unionized carpenter—experiences that instilled in him a deep understanding of the human condition.

In 1930, he married Maria Sanchez, establishing a family rooted in Taos County, New Mexico. With seven children, Barela’s domestic life mirrored the turbulent currents of his broader world. Legend recounts that a priest encouraged him to repair a damaged wooden santo—a figure of St. Anthony—sparking his lifelong passion for wood carving.

His artistic journey commenced in 1931, propelled by an instinctive affinity for juniper and cedar. Barela’s distinctive style diverged markedly from the traditional santero practice of replicating centuries-old polychrome prototypes; instead, he crafted sculptures imbued with expressive primitivism, surrealism, and a palpable emotional resonance.

The Works Progress Administration (WPA) played an instrumental role in nurturing Barela's talent. Assigned to a horse-drawn cart, he participated in the Public Works of Art Project (PWAP), gaining recognition from critics nationwide—particularly Henry Moore, who likened his sculptures to those originating in Africa and Oceania.

Time magazine hailed Barela as “the discovery of the year,” cementing his place in art history. Two subsequent exhibitions showcased his work at the San Francisco Golden Gate Exposition and the American Art Today show at New York’s World’s Fair, further establishing him as a national sensation. His unwavering dedication to carving—despite facing considerable personal challenges—inspired generations of Hispanic New Mexican artists.

Barela's legacy extends beyond his artistic output; he fostered a family of artists who continue the tradition of crafting sacred objects from juniper and cedar. Today, his sculptures are treasured collector’s items, embodying a singular aesthetic that continues to captivate audiences worldwide.
